So this review has spoilers, sorry , but after reading 10 books and becoming engrossed in all 8 main characters and a host of secondary characters and extras it’s hard to hold back. I read the synopsis of the very end prior to reading on after book 6 because it’s hard to read such violence. Fortunately there is laugh out-loud humor in every book. Seth just is sweet and funny and like a golden retriever puppy when he shows his true self. Caleb is logical and warm and caring and the calm to Seth. Orion and Darcy suffered so much through all the books that they so deserved a happy ever after. Then there is Darias and Tory whose violent natures ensnared each other. Everyone made mistakes along the story, but grew in wisdom and physical strength. The war was harrowing, scary to read and devastating with the losses of family and friends. The end of the war was triumphant and the death of Lionel poignant, appropriate and validating. The years following the war were filled with joyous events, births and emergences. It soothes the soul after all the traumas they all experienced. I did enjoy the series. There were parts that weren’t needed. It was very long and could have been better edited. But all in all I’m glad I persevered through it. So if you’d read 9 books this one is worth persevering through to get to the happy.

I was a huge fan of the sister authors at the very beginning of this series. I was part of their official Facebook group before it even reached 2,000 members. The beginning story line had me hooked. I couldn’t wait until the next book came out. Every single time I devoured the books. Until book six. I started slowing down then. I still read each book within a few weeks of it being published but I no longer feel the immediate need to know what happens. To be frank, I began to dread what was actually going to happen. I can finally say that I’m relieved it’s over.I am a fast reader and can devour a book in one day. This book took me close to a month to read due to loss of interest, unnecessary chapters and filler information, plots and characters that went nowhere, and the disaster that is the last three books. It truly felt like they were trying to jam a ton of poorly thought out ideas into three books - none of which made any sense whatsoever including Clyde - who was easier to defeat than they let on, and Lyra - why was she even mentioned, let alone given her own chapters???The more I think about and have time to reflect on this book and series, the more angry and frustrated I get at the build up of things, the “resolution” of some situations, the length of time this book took to come out, and some of the unnecessary chapters and POVs.As normal, this one picks ups where the last book left off. Everyone is reveling in the fact that Darius is back and the group is whole. There are a great many chapters that detail and over explain many scenes that probably could have been skipped over, and there are a few things that are surprises reminiscent of Aelin from TOG (known for plans made in secrecy and whipping them out without her group knowing it), that just appeared with absolutely no lead up to the fact that it would be a possibility. There are also some things that made me question Tory and wonder where the eff she had all this time and energy to do certain things and make gifts and plot and keep going and have all the spicy scenes she did.Without getting into the detailed chaos that is this book, it was a decent read and well written. All of our primary characters live and live happily ever after. We get to see the defeat of all the villains - even if the lead up to it and the actual defeat were let downs. We also get to see the mating, marriages, and babies of our favorite characters. I will say that I wish we got to see how the kingdom changed under the twins rule and how they were as rulers - instead of just the family and babies we see.
